Nkhoma College of Nursing and Midwifery is helping create a new generation of nurses to drive change in Malawi. The school’s last licensure exam pass rate was 98%! The college offers three-year diploma programs for nurses and nurse mid-wives. The school originally started as a department of the Nkhoma Hospital, but it now is a college of Nkhoma University under the Christian Health Association of Malawi (CHAM). Most of the College’s students come from poor, rural

backgrounds. They can pursue their nursing dreams because of generous donors who help provide scholarships.
